July Weather in North Branch,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In July, the average temperature in North Branch, United States is a pleasant 23°C (73°F). Expect minimums as low as 11°C (52°F) and maximums reaching 36°C (96°F). Be prepared for some rain, as the area sees around 80 mm (3.1 in) of precipitation over 12 days. With an average humidity of 80%, the air can feel quite tropical!

How July Weather in North Branch Compares to Other Months

Weather in North Branch var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ares July’s weather to other months in North Branch,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in North Branch, showing how July’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ather-4°C (25°F)62 mm (2.5 inches)88%low
February Weather-3°C (26°F)65 mm (2.6 inches)87%moderate
March Weather2°C (35°F)66 mm (2.6 inches)85%moderate
April Weather7°C (45°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)86%very high
May Weather14°C (58°F)99 mm (3.9 inches)80%very high
June Weather20°C (68°F)103 mm (4.1 inches)80%very high
July Weather23°C (73°F)80 mm (3.1 inches)80%very high
August Weather21°C (71°F)93 mm (3.7 inches)80%very high
September Weather18°C (64°F)83 mm (3.3 inches)80%high
October Weather11°C (53°F)109 mm (4.3 inches)84%moderate
November Weather3°C (38°F)67 mm (2.6 inches)89%moderate
December Weather-1°C (31°F)54 mm (2.1 inches)86%low
